I have had my car loan with this company for 3 years in February 2008. I had a lost of income in 2007, so yes there was some late payments made on the vehicle. But, I sent them a payment every month. November I fell 2 months behind, they had my account in the collection department. At this time, they told me I had owed three payments. Because, I had another payment coming due. They representative I spoke to Emanuel, had made arrangements with me to send in $700 and they was going to defer a payment for December payment.

So therefore, I wouldn't have to pay again until January 1, 2008. I said, great that will give me some christmas money for children for the holidays. They also sent my deferrment papers in the mail. I signed them and faxed them back in. Two weeks, later I get a phone call from this company, telling me I still owe them October, November and December payments.

They also told me my deferrment was denied. Remind you I never recieved any letter in the mail, stating my deferrment was denied. I told them no, I had made arrangements with Emanuel and my account should have been back on track. When, I asked to speak to Emanuel they had told me he no longer works there, so I asked for his supervisor. Of which I had contacted her three times and left her message on her voice mail, she never called back. I get a statment in the mail saying I owed them $1500.

Everytime, they call me they talk to you any kind of way and I tell them where to go and hang-up. Because, I told them that's not how you treat a customer. I have taken on another job in order to keep my vehicle. My credit is not good, so therefore I can't get out of this truck. In addition, I'm upside down in this truck by $7,000. I overpaid in cost and in interest. I have tried to contact them for the past 3 days. The told me my account is no longer in collection department, it's in the repo department. I was going to Western Union them $1,000 and then send them another $500 in two weeks.

But, the jerk who is handling my account will not call me back and that is so called the only person who I can talk to. I don't know what to do. I don't want them to take it because, I have 24 more payments to go. With having two jobs now, I was planning on sending them $1,000 per month, in order to get rid of them. We deferred a payment in 2005, which they said would be moved to the end of the loan. What I do not recall being disclosed to me is that this deferrment would continue to collect interest as though it was never paid. What was a small $484.00 payment has now ballooned to well over $2000.00 in 2008. I am trying to contact them to send me the paperwork I originally signed. Looks like this may be a problem for me. That same amount continues to accrue $1.00 - $3.00 each day in interest until the $2000.00 is paid off.
